Hi guys,
I am in NP1 right now and am absolutely LOVING it! The program is intense to say the least, the first couple of months are the absolute worst, you practically have an exam each week starting with the medication calculation exam. The med. calc. exam to me was easy and I can not encourage you enough to study hard for this test because it is a highly weighted test and will put you on good footing in the course if you do well. Do as much reading as you can in advance from your fundamentals book, it may not make too much sense right now but reading will make comprehending later a whole lot easier. Get yourselves a good NCLEX style study guide, I like the success books (fundamentals success, and med surge success) As I am sure you all know your tests will be in this style of questions and does take time to get used to.
